Abstract

Learning media are tools for teaching and learning that facilitate students' understanding of topics and play an important role in the teaching and learning process. Students can easily understand and use Powtoon animation video media for online and offline learning because it is provided in a beautiful and straightforward way. This research aims to determine the feasibility of the powtoon animation video learning media for class X ferns and students' responses to the powtoon animation video learning media for the X class ferns. This is a Research and Development study with seven stages: potential and problems, data collection, product design, design validation, design revision, product testing, and product revision. The Powtoon animation video media validation sheet validated by five validators, and student response questionnaires were used in this research. The participants of this research were grade X students of SMAN 1 Sungai Raya. The validation results on the powtoon animation video media which were assessed using the Aiken formula for media feasibility, material content feasibility, and language resulted in an average value of 0,90, so it was declared valid. The average value of student responses (cognitive, affective, and conative) in the small-scale trial was 87,8%, which was stated to be very strong. According to these results, it can be said that Powtoon animation videos on class X ferns can be used as an educational tool.
